    SCO and Draq: Do you still think the "ancient byzantines" bit was a huge fail on the game's writing or do you now accept my theory that it is simply meant to be the ignorant medieval interpretation of Tobias? On my lp I am showcasing every document found in the game and every conversation related to this. I think if you pay attention specially to the conversations with Geoffrye(haven't gotten there yet, though) you will be convinced that I'm right and that the game is cohesive in this department.

    Also, if the developer wanted this ancient civilization to be a greek offshoot he wouldn't have showcased that weird african looking talisman or the "ziggurat" structure(which is mesopotamian). Every description of the customs and religion(human sacrifice, etc) of this civilization is also against this. It is all cool in keeping the original miners of grailstone as obscure and as mysterious as possible in the game, but all the evidence found in the game points to them being babylonians or some even older and unknown western asian civilization.

    Oh, that is easy. Didn't you notice that right at the ending of the game, when you are about to climb the ladder outside, the computer points out that it is now 2015 and that 12 years have passed since the raptor first entered Aeternis? I thought that was one of the coolest ending details.

    The knights are also constantly refering to the time spent at aeternis as "decades" instead of "centuries" and one knight mentions that the rift between the guardians and fouding of "Malik's court" happened less than 70 years ago.

    Also, the WWII soldier that entered aeternis by accident at 1943(Jack) states that he has been in Aeternis for less than 8 years or something of the sort.
